### Step 2: Repoint the proctoring queue

This step migrates the Examguard proctoring queue from the shared broker to its dedicated instance. Consumers are drained first; the drain script waits for in-flight exam sessions to close rather than cutting them off, so allow up to twenty minutes. Message schemas are unchanged, and the dead-letter queue is carried over as-is. Reviewers should confirm the consumer group names match on both sides before approving. The target instance should come up with the configuration values listed below.

config for tagaf-bawif:
[norok]
host = norok.ordinworks.local
user = norok_svc
database = norok_prod

Runbook note, dispatch desk: the survey drone from the Kestrel Ridge job is back and headed to Ambervale Aeroworks for servicing — gimbal's acting up again. Batteries travel separately in the orange crate, per the usual fire rules. Booked with Larkspan Couriers for Wednesday. Their driver does the hand-over per the line below.

handover note for bahap-hawep: the kasael norius courier leaves the norius briys silax ledger at gate 8290 under passcode 481913

Welcome to the Shorepoint team. The tide-table widget pulls predictions from our Moonpull service every six hours and caches them per station. If a station shows stale data, check the cache TTL before touching the fetcher. Widget config lives in the harbor-ui repo under widgets/tides. For data-source questions, message the Moonpull maintainers at the address below.

alerts address for kafof-bagag: kasael@olvarqdyn.corp

### Deploy Step 4 — Gridwright Crossword Generator

Before approving this deploy, confirm the generator's `.env` on the Pellbrook host includes `GRIDWRIGHT_DICT_PATH` and `GRIDWRIGHT_SEED_MODE=daily`. The puzzle-publishing endpoint rejects unsigned payloads, so the signing credential must be present at boot. After verifying the two settings above, append the following line to the env file.

vault entry, hahaf-tahop: VAULT_KEY3=84f